Архитектура Mvvm Android

Архитектура Mvvm Android. Използване на data bindings библиотеката. As this is for beginners, i have.

Събитие „MVVM архитектура в Android приложения“ EventsPRO.bg
Събитие „MVVM архитектура в Android приложения“ EventsPRO.bg from eventspro.bg

Mvvm means a way to structure code. The key idea of a testable architecture is separating parts of the application which makes them easier to maintain, extend and test separately from each other. Използване на data bindings библиотеката.

The Above Figure Shows The Mvvm Design Pattern.


Furthermore, the business logic itself is kept away from the database operations. As this is for beginners, i have. Използване на data bindings библиотеката.

As You Can See The Ui Components Are Kept Away From The Business Logic Of App.


Viewmodel::getformattedtext on the viewmodel will become @ {viewmodel.formattedtext} when binding it to a property in xml. With mvvm, it is possible to keep the ui components of an application away from the business logic. There are many ways to architect an android app.

Moreover, By Switching To Mvvm, We Were Able To Resolve All The Issues Mentioned Above:


When binding a viewmodel function to a property in xml certain function prefixes like get or is are dropped. If you want to use the mvvm pattern while developing android, you can implement it without using aac viewmodel. Managed callable wrappers are responsible for converting between managed and android types and invoking the underlying android platform methods via jni.

Приветствую 🖐 Друзья, В Данных Видео Уроках Мы Начнем Изучать Архитектурный Шаблон Проектирования Mvvm И.


В уроке, на примере android приложения, рассматривается реализация архитектурного паттерна mvvm. Constraint layout» 10.03.2021 home work 4 «2.1. Ресурсы, view и viewgroup» 29.03.2021 home work 3 «1.3.

Check The Docs To Know More About The Design Pattern.


This tutorial is for beginners who want to get started with the mvvm architecture. Обработка событий в android» 17.03.2021 home work 5. Общи android архитектури (mvc срещу mvp срещу mvvm) преди да преминем към архитектурата, нека изясним този термин.